Quick heads-up on Pinwheel UI versioning: we cut a minor release every sprint, and anything touching component props needs a changeset file in the PR. No changeset, no merge — the bot will nag you. Majors are rare and go through the design council first. The full policy, with examples of what counts as breaking, lives on the internal page below.

wiki page, bahip-yahip: https://grafana.qirvanlabs.corp/browse/display/projects/cc3a1b9dbfc9

☐ Temporary site access (night shift). During the Harwick Row renovation, all night staff work from the Portacabin compound on Delver Yard. Park outside the hoarding; the main gate is locked after dark. Torches and hi-vis are in the first cabin. Sign the night log before starting rounds. The pedestrian gate keypad takes the code below.

door code, tajof-kageg: bdg-QVDCE-3

Subject: New Subscription Tier — Briefing Before Launch

Team,

We launch the Meridian Plus tier on the first of next month. It sits between Standard and Enterprise, priced at a 40% premium over Standard, bundling the Skyloft analytics module and priority support. Branch managers: train front-line staff this week, update signage, and do not discount below list during the launch window. Pilot results from the Greywick branch were strong — 11% upgrade rate. The commercial intent behind this tier is summarised in the note below.

board note of yahig-bafog: Zorvanek Partners plans to lower the Jorox list price by 61.2 percent in October. The pricing group signed off on a budget of $141.0 million for Project Gormir. The renewal with Olidorax Group closes at $453.7 million a year, 11.6 percent below the last contract. Project Casok slips by six weeks because of the tooling delay.